## Artifact Signing — SDK Parity Notes (Weekly Sync)

Kestrel SDK for Android reached parity with the Swift client this sprint: offline queueing, batched telemetry, and retry semantics now match. Both SDKs ship as signed artifacts from the same pipeline. Remaining gap: background sync throttling, targeted next sprint. Verify both release bundles before tagging. Both artifacts validate against the shared signing key below.

signing key of kawig-fafog = bky19_6Fypv1qws7J8qJtaYjX

**Q: How does DeployPing report status to my plugin?**

DeployPing pushes status events (queued, building, live, failed) over the webhook you register in your plugin manifest. Polling is not supported. Events arrive at-least-once; dedupe on the event sequence field. Retries back off over 15 minutes, then drop. Malformed payloads are logged, not retried. For webhook schema changes or deprecation notices, contact the DeployPing integrations desk.

escalation mailbox, kaweg-kahif: druwyn.sordor@nelvroworks.corp

**Re: webhook handler in `parcel_events.go`**

Welcome aboard. The retry logic here needs adjustment before merge. Swiftcrate's carrier partners occasionally send duplicate delivery events within a short window, so the handler must dedupe on event sequence, not timestamp. Also, your exponential backoff currently has no jitter, which caused thundering-herd issues during the Norholm outage last quarter. Please align with the shared `hookcfg` package instead of hardcoding. For reference, the values the rest of the platform uses are these.

tuning table, yahap-hahip:
BUDGETS = {
    "praiel": 88,
    "quenox": 61,
    "nordor": 332,
    "gorix": 835,
    "ruswyn": 186,
}

Future maintainers: during last week's disaster-recovery drill at the Fernmoor site, we rehearsed failing over the Lanternwick REST API. Cursor-based pagination survived the cutover, but offset pagination returned duplicate rows for roughly four minutes while replicas caught up. Document this in the runbook and prefer cursors in all new client code. To complete the drill checklist you must also restore the config vault, which requires the standby recovery credentials. The recovery passphrase used during the drill is recorded below.

strongbox words: raldor-eliir-lamael